All students who apply for graduation and receive a graduation invitation by e-mail are eligible to participate in the Mount Pleasant campus commencement ceremony. Diplomas are not distributed during the graduation ceremonies. Students who are eligible receive their diplomas and a transcript by mail.
CMU off-campus students who are eligible for diplomas and do not attend a
ceremony will automatically receive a transcript and program with their
diploma, without additional notification.
If you would like information about the graduation recognition ceremonies at
your local program center, you must contact them directly.
Personalized announcements may be ordered from www.balfourcollege.com or by dialing 1-877-BALFOUR (225-3687).
Each graduate participating in the commencement ceremony receives six tickets, which admit guests to Rose Center/Student Activity Center. Seating is on a first-come, first-served basis. Graduates will be given tickets only after being issued graduation caps and gowns. Tickets must be picked up in person. No additional tickets are available.
Caps and gowns can be purchased and picked up at Rose Center, Room 125, the week of graduation or you may pre-order caps and gowns March 25 through April 25 at www.cmubookstore.com. If you do not pre-order your cap and gown, you can still purchase them on the day of commencement at Rose Center, Room 125. See your graduation information packet for exact dates and times.
